- Application Notes
- Immunohistochemistry: Typical working dilution 1:200-1:400. High temperature antigen unmasking technique. 60 minutes primary antibody incubation at 25°C. Standard ABC technique. Western Blotting: Typical working dilution 1:100-1:200.
